nsx Sep 8, 2015 8:07 pm

I lost all interest in parking programs the day Parking Company of America told me that my 2 completed punch cards for 10 days free each were now almost worthless in their new points program. I fired them: I have never used them again.

I now park with Expresso Airport Parking, which has the lowest rates and which makes no promises about future benefits.

Parking programs don't need a forum. They need a thread warning our members that those programs are often managed without integrity.
